To Write Love on Her Arms is a non-profit movement dedicated to presenting hope and finding help for people struggling with depression, addiction, self-injury and suicide. TWLOHA exists to encourage, inform, inspire and also to invest directly into treatment and recovery. For more information, please visit the official site: [link]
This feature is in honor of TWLOHA, and to inform you that FRIDAY, NOVEMBER 13TH is national To Write Love On Her Arms Day.
So join in, particapate, hug a friend, tell someone you love them, hold the door for a stranger, ask for help, talk to someone you normally wouldn't, simply say hello, and write LOVE on your arms The smallest gesture could save a life.
